I know of 14 stations who have worked all 48 states terrestrially over the years. Here they are (in order from oldest to most recent):
W0SD SD Pre-grid;  (EN13)  
K5CM OK Pre-grid;  (EM25)  
W0EMS NE Pre-grid;  (EN11) 
K0ALL ND EN16 
K5UR AR EM35 
W0RRY  / K5BXG OK EM26  
W5ZN  (as WB5IGF) AR EM45  
WQ0P KS EM29  
W7XU SD EN13 
N0QJM SD EN13 
KM0T IA EN13  (twice) 
N0PB MO EM39wo 
N0LL KS EM09 
K2DRH IL EN41
